      I recently attempted to update pfSense+ v25.11 running on a Netgate SG-2100 to v26.03.1 during which pfSense+ displayed an “Update Failed message; several additional attempts produced the same result. (This SG-2100 had been working well for several months.) I then attempted a Reset to Factory Defaults first via the menu choice and then via the manual reset button, both of which failed. I tried a few other suggestions for doing a reset, all of which failed. At this point, my only apparent remaining choice was to reinstall pfSense+. After creating a bootable installer USB, I was able to start the installer and get to the point where the installer attempts to connect to the Negate servers; for reasons unknown, connecting to the Netgate servers failed.

      After some online research, I learned that Netgate can provide a link to a file which reinstalls pfSense+ without an online connection. However, gaining access to this file apparently requires submitting a trouble ticket. I attempted to submit a trouble ticket via the form on the Netgate website a couple of times and could see no indication that my submission was recognized by Netgate. Guidance on how to proceed appreciated.

        @frboswell I would have said to see if it was low on space

        https://docs.netgate.com/pfsense/en/latest/troubleshooting/filesystem-shrink.html

        But it sounds like you reformatted already?

        The factory defaults choice only replaces the config file.

        The new installer requires an Internet connection. How is the WAN configured?

        To upgrade, select your branch in System/Update/Update Settings. When upgrading, allow 10-15 minutes to reboot, or more depending on packages, CPU, and/or disk speed.
        Only install packages for your version of pfSense.

          Yes the most likely cause of that failure would have been drive space. If it was though it would have shown an alert on the dashboard indicating that.
